                Hey Toad, how are the pull ups going now? Still swinging? This could not so much be an issue of strength but rather use of improper form.

                Try this next time: While in deadhang, raise your legs to maybe a 15° angle, just slightly. Also, make sure the knees are locked out and straight, as the toes. Keep the legs in this position throughout the entire set. This will reduce the swinging to 0. Keep the core tight and do the full range of motion on the pull ups. You will feel a strong burn in your core by doing pull ups like this. Hope this helps!

                                Looks like your progressing into wall handstands! One piece of advice: forget the 2 min progression standard. Being able to do 3 sets of 1 min is more than enough. 2 min is ridiculous, it'll take forever and the difference between it and 1 min holds is minimal (it's all endurance after all, not very relevent for your success in the next steps). I hit 3 x 1 min, then progressed to the next step. No problems whatsoever.
